MySQL作为一种广泛使用的关系型数据库管理系统,其数据的完整性和安全性至关重要
然而,有些人可能会认为,既然数据存储在数据库中,就可以随意进行修改
这种观点是极其危险的,下面将详细阐述为何不能随意修改MySQL数据
一、数据完整性受损 数据库的核心功能之一是确保数据的完整性
这意味着数据在存储、传输和处理过程中必须保持准确、一致和有效
随意修改MySQL数据可能会破坏这种完整性,导致数据出现错误、矛盾或不一致
例如,在一个电商平台的数据库中,如果随意更改订单的状态或金额,可能会导致库存数据不准确、财务统计错误,甚至引发法律纠纷
二、业务逻辑混乱 数据库中的数据通常是根据特定的业务逻辑和规则进行组织的
这些逻辑和规则确保了数据的合理性和有效性,支持着企业的各种业务流程
随意修改数据可能会打破这些逻辑和规则,导致业务流程中断或混乱
比如,在一个银行的数据库中,客户的账户余额是经过精确计算的,如果随意修改这些余额,可能会导致银行的资金流转出现问题,甚至引发金融风险
三、数据安全风险 数据库是黑客和恶意用户攻击的重点目标之一
随意修改MySQL数据可能会暴露数据库的漏洞,为攻击者提供可乘之机
此外,未经授权的数据修改还可能违反数据保护法规,如《个人信息保护法》等,给企业带来巨大的法律风险
因此,从安全角度考虑,必须严格控制对数据库数据的修改操作
四、系统稳定性下降 数据库是信息系统的基石,其稳定性直接关系到整个系统的可靠运行
随意修改数据可能会导致数据库出现不可预测的问题,如性能下降、数据丢失、系统崩溃等
这些问题不仅会影响用户的正常使用,还可能给企业造成巨大的经济损失
因此,为了维护系统的稳定性,必须遵循数据库的管理规范,避免随意修改数据
五、维护成本增加 随意修改MySQL数据可能会导致数据库的维护成本急剧增加
因为一旦数据被错误地修改,就需要花费大量的时间和资源来定位问题、恢复数据、修复系统
这不仅会增加企业的运营成本,还可能影响企业的正常运营节奏
因此,从长远利益出发,企业应该建立完善的数据库管理制度,规范数据的修改操作,降低维护成本
六、用户体验受损 对于面向用户的应用系统来说,数据库中的数据直接关系到用户的使用体验
如果数据被随意修改导致错误或不一致,用户在使用系统时可能会遇到各种问题,如信息错误、操作失败等
这些问题会严重影响用户的满意度和忠诚度,甚至可能导致用户流失
因此,为了提升用户体验,必须确保数据库数据的准确性和稳定性
综上所述,随意修改MySQL数据是一种极其危险的行为,它可能带来数据完整性受损、业务逻辑混乱、数据安全风险、系统稳定性下降、维护成本增加以及用户体验受损等一系列严重后果
因此,我们必须充分认识到这一问题的严重性,并采取有效措施来规范和管理数据库数据的修改操作
这包括但不限于建立严格的数据库访问控制机制、实施定期的数据备份和恢复策略、加强员工的数据安全意识培训等
只有这样,我们才能确保MySQL数据库在数字化时代发挥出其应有的价值,为企业和个人提供安全、可靠的数据支持